stack heap資料結構:Heap 和Stack
Heap 和Stack
![1.4.2 Heap Tree](https://i0.wp.com/api.multiavatar.com/1.4.2+Heap+Tree+-+%E8%B3%87%E6%96%99%E7%B5%90%E6%A7%8B%26amp%3B%E6%BC%94%E7%AE%97%E6%B3%95%E7%AD%86%E8%A8%98.png?apikey=viVnb6N20jclO8)
1.4.2 Heap Tree
https://clu.gitbook.io
1.4.2 Heap Tree · 定義: · 最小堆積(Min heap):父節點若小於子節點, 則稱之. · 最大堆積(Max heap):父節點若大於子節點, 則稱之. · 整理:.
![Java 面試](https://i0.wp.com/api.multiavatar.com/Java+%E9%9D%A2%E8%A9%A6-+JVM+%E7%9A%84Stack+%E5%92%8CHeap+-+Laugh+Now.png?apikey=viVnb6N20jclO8)
Java 面試
https://blog.marklee.tw
... Stack 繁中為堆疊、簡中為棧,Heap 繁中為堆積、簡中為堆。 要特別注意的是,這邊的Stack 和Heap 並不是在指資料結構,而是指JVM 記憶體管理的部分。
![Stack vs Heap. 記憶體管理](https://i0.wp.com/api.multiavatar.com/Stack+vs+Heap.+%E8%A8%98%E6%86%B6%E9%AB%94%E7%AE%A1%E7%90%86+-+HUA+YU+TSENG.png?apikey=viVnb6N20jclO8)
Stack vs Heap. 記憶體管理
https://codebbkaf.medium.com
“Stack ”是後進先出(LIFO )結構,系統使用Stack 段中的指標值訪問Heap 段中的物件。如果Stack 物件的指標沒有了,則Heap ... 其操作方式類似於資料結構中的 ...
![Stack 與Heap 有何差別. 程式設計相關的行業](https://i0.wp.com/api.multiavatar.com/Stack+%E8%88%87Heap+%E6%9C%89%E4%BD%95%E5%B7%AE%E5%88%A5.+%E7%A8%8B%E5%BC%8F%E8%A8%AD%E8%A8%88%E7%9B%B8%E9%97%9C%E7%9A%84%E8%A1%8C%E6%A5%AD.png?apikey=viVnb6N20jclO8)
Stack 與Heap 有何差別. 程式設計相關的行業
https://medium.com
簡單說, Stack 是拿來給程式呼叫function 時存放function 資料用的,而Heap 是用來存放並且管理,程式全部所需要用到的變數與資料。 參考資訊. https:// ...
![[CS] 堆疊和堆積(Stack Memory and Heap Memory)](https://i0.wp.com/api.multiavatar.com/%5BCS%5D+%E5%A0%86%E7%96%8A%E5%92%8C%E5%A0%86%E7%A9%8D%EF%BC%88Stack+Memory+and+Heap+Memory%EF%BC%89.png?apikey=viVnb6N20jclO8)
[CS] 堆疊和堆積(Stack Memory and Heap Memory)
https://pjchender.github.io
Stack memory 是根據stack 這種FILO 的概念所實作的記憶體,和資料結構中的stack,並不是完全一樣的東西 · Stack memory 是用來保存由函式所產生的暫時性 ...
![[探索5 分鐘] stack 與heap 的底層概念](https://i0.wp.com/api.multiavatar.com/%5B%E6%8E%A2%E7%B4%A25+%E5%88%86%E9%90%98%5D+stack+%E8%88%87heap+%E7%9A%84%E5%BA%95%E5%B1%A4%E6%A6%82%E5%BF%B5.png?apikey=viVnb6N20jclO8)
[探索5 分鐘] stack 與heap 的底層概念
https://nwpie.blogspot.com
stack 用於靜態記憶體配置, 大陸翻譯為棧, 棧, 棧(why ?) heap 用於動態記憶體配置, 大陸翻譯為堆. 抱怨一下, 堆跟棧我一直覺得命名混亂, 用Google 翻譯也 ...
![核心技巧](https://i0.wp.com/api.multiavatar.com/%E6%A0%B8%E5%BF%83%E6%8A%80%E5%B7%A7-+%E5%9F%BA%E7%A4%8E.png?apikey=viVnb6N20jclO8)
核心技巧
https://hackmd.io
資料結構- 基礎. 資料結構的底層其實只分為2 兩種,不管是Stack、Queue、Heap、Tree、Hashmap、Graph… 等等數據結. Array:陣列,記憶體的連續結構. 優點, 缺點. 訪問速度 ...
![記憶體分配](https://i0.wp.com/api.multiavatar.com/%E8%A8%98%E6%86%B6%E9%AB%94%E5%88%86%E9%85%8D%3Astack%E8%88%87heap.png?apikey=viVnb6N20jclO8)
記憶體分配
https://hackmd.io
記憶體分配:stack與heap 記憶體的功用,是提供處理器存取資料,在需要時再進行存取。因此,記憶體對於每個程式而言,都是珍貴的資源。而負責分配記憶體的工作, ...